I've just released Diary 0.3.1. This is a pretty simple release, fixing a crasher bug, improving corner-case encryption behaviour, adding a French translation by Jean-François Martin, a swizz icon by Jakub Szypulka (and a corresponding desktop file), and finally adding basic search support.
There are no dependency or config changes with this release, so upgrading should be seamless. Any bugs should be reported to the Diary product on GNOME Bugzilla.
Update: I've just released 0.3.1, which is a semi-brown-paper-bag release to fix build failure when compiling without encryption support, as well as fix the desktop file translation.
